
Grand Canal Harbour
A vital addition to the gradual renaissance of Dublin 8, Grand Canal Harbour is arguably the most ambitious and exciting residential development in the area.
Located beside the Guinness Storehouse, the site occupies the original terminus of the Grand Canal.
A 15-minute walk from Dublin city centre, Grand Canal Harbour will deliver 596 apartments and over 7,000 sqm (76,000 sq ft) of retail and amenity space making it a sensitive, balanced, and inspiring environment for contemporary living.
Details & Amenities
In the heart of this historic dockyard, Grand Canal Harbour will feature 482 one-bed and 114 two-bed apartments arranged in six blocks ranging from three to thirteen storeys.
With 54% of the development dedicated to public spaces, Grand Canal Harbour will be fully pedestrianised with internal streets and new routes linking Market St through Basin View and onto St James’s Hospital.
In total, over 7,000 sqm (76,000 sq ft) will be dedicated to resident’s amenities, including landscaped communal spaces – at roof level to maximise sunlight – fitness areas, playgrounds, a creche, as well as retail space, restaurants and a medical centre. The roof terraces have been designed to provide a green oasis to residents, offering some semi-open winter gardens options with glass canopies and glazing to facilitate all-year-round use.
The historic Harbour Warehouse, a Protected Structure, is to be fully restored and refurbished and will become a key feature of the development giving a unique and distinctive character to the area in reference to its industrial heritage. The structure will be extended via a glazed atrium and host the medical centre, a cafe, along with some retail units and co-working spaces.
The public Plaza will offer a flexible outdoor space, available for open-air markets and events, featuring an impressive central water feature celebrating the site’s history.

Location
Echoing its once vital relationship with the canal network, Grand Canal Harbour is in a very enviable location. Neighbouring the Guinness Storehouse (and its famous Gravity Bar), the site is centred between some of the country’s landmark institutions, with Dublin city centre a short walk away, and excellent public transport options.
Close to two stops of the Luas Red line, Heuston Station as well as multiple Dublin Bus routes and Dublin bikes stations, the development also has good road connections to the M50 and the N4. Dublin Airport is a 30-minute drive away.
